WebFeb 17, 2024 · Certain aggressive breeds of dogs are prohibited from entry. Different regulations apply when taking birds to France due to avian flu alerts. There is a maximum of five birds that can be taken into the country. You have a choice between a 30-day pre-export quarantine or a 30-day quarantine after the birds have been imported. Web5 litres of alcohol (up to 18% vol.) and 1 litre of alcohol (over 18% vol.) Meat and meat products. The following maximum quantity of meat per person (including children) may be imported once a day duty free: 1 kg meat and meat products (with the exception of game). Cash. Importation and exportation of cash are not subjected to restrictions. WebJan 12, 2024 · live oysters or mussels. There are exemptions for limited amounts of baby milk, baby food or pet food. So tea bags – that popular import by Brits the world over – are OK. Marmite, which is vegan, is allowed but Bovril, which contains beef stock, is not (although Bovril has launched a vegan alternative which would be allowed in).

You cannot take meat, milk or products containing them into the EU; there are some exceptions, e.g. certain amounts of powdered infant milk, infant food, special food or pet food required for medical reasons.
